What is Property Law?

Property law falls within the common law legal system and refers to all aspects of ownership of ‘real’ property (ownership of land as opposed to ownership of movable possessions) and personal property (movable possessions).

The concept of property law has been around since the days of ancient Rome and Emperor Justinian’s Corpus Juris Civilis, which dealt with dividing civil law into three categories: personal status, property, and property acquisition. The concept of property law as we know it today first evolved from the feudal system of France and was the first successful implementation of such a law, called the Napoleonic Code, based on the ideals of Justinian.

Thus, property has gone from being in the hands of the monarchs and feudal systems of the Middle Ages to full rights of the individual owner. However, civil law to this day still distinguishes between property laws surrounding real estate possessions, such as land, and property laws surrounding movable possessions, such as clothing, automobiles, etc.

Current property laws ensure that a person’s legal rights and obligations in relation to their property are protected.
